The big debut in official competition of theAlpine A424 are approaching! The French Hypercar with the Oreca chassis took off towards the Losail circuit to participate in the Prologue of the World ChampionshipEndurance, these February 24 and 25. After a year and a half of development and several months of private testing, beginning in August 2023, the tricolor mount is preparing to enter the big leagues and compete against other Hypercars, of which there are 19 this season in WEC.

“It’s not yet the baptism of fire but we’re getting closer!” This will indeed be our first test session in real conditions, with all our competitors on track., declares Bruno Famin, director ofAlpine Motorsports. We know we have a lot to learn at all levels. Also the priority will be to make the best use of the available track time in order, among other things!, to work on the settings - both chassis and systems -, make the technical team and crews work by finding the right automation, and understand the tires on this very special track. The whole team Alpine Endurance Team is working hard to make this session as productive as possible. The road is long but I have confidence in the commitment of everyone, from the mechanics to the drivers. »

THEAlpine A424 facing the traffic challenge

The WEC Prologue will serve as a dress rehearsal for the team at the A arrow, for the final preparations before the first race of the year, the 1812 km of Qatar. Alpine will have a maximum of fourteen hours of driving over a total of four sessions to train on the circuit that will open the championship, a demanding track for tires with aggressive kerbs.

“Our presence in Qatar is not an objective in itself and we are aware that the road will be long during this learning season, underlines Philippe Sinault, Team Principal ofAlpine EnduranceTeam. We began to refine our simulator preparations last week before the Prologue and an event truly rich in challenges: a ten-hour race on an extremely particular circuit on tire wear, like our colleagues from the F1 were able to experience it. »

The two crews will also seek to gather valuable information on the settings as well as the behavior of their prototype in traffic, which still remains the great unknown in this race. Alpine A424. To maximize these two days of testing, the brand with the A arrow will be able to rely on the experience of one of its drivers: Mick Schumacher, who participated in the Qatar Grand Prix in Formula 1, in 2021. The German, who will take his first steps in Endurance this weekend, will obviously be the center of attention in the French clan. He will still have to learn everything, likeAlpine Endurance Team, at the dawn of this new challenge.
